Top Tourist Attractions

Despite the potential challenges, there are countless tourist attractions to explore in Pakistan and India. The Taj Mahal in India is a must-visit for any traveler, as well as the Golden Temple in Amritsar and the Red Fort in Delhi. In Pakistan, the ancient city of Taxila and the stunning Hunza Valley are just a few of the many beautiful destinations to discover.

The Food

The food in Pakistan and India is also a highlight of any trip. From spicy curries to delicious street food, there is a wide range of dishes to try. Some must-try dishes include biryani, butter chicken, and samosas.

The Role of Religion

Religion plays a significant role in the culture of Pakistan and India, with Islam and Hinduism being the dominant religions, respectively. Visitors should be respectful of religious customs and traditions, such as removing shoes before entering a mosque or temple.

Q: What is the best time of year to visit Pakistan and India?

A: The best time to visit is typically during the winter months, from November to February, when the weather is cooler and more comfortable for travel.

Q: What is the currency used in Pakistan and India?

A: The currency in Pakistan is the Pakistani rupee, and in India, it is the Indian rupee.
